Singapore Post is temporarily unavailable ..posted on 11 Oct at FT forums


Dear valued customers,

Singapore Post had proven to be a reliable carrier for many months and fasttech was pleased to be able to offer it as an option to all customers.

Unfortunately, they have caused fasttech a lot of grief in the recent week -- mostly due to the way their management works, as exposed by the recent postal union's battery "crackdown". Without going into lengthy details, Singapore Post's management has told fasttech that products with built-in batteries can be shipped but their frontline staffs often reject these packages claiming it's an order from the management, causing unnecessary delays to packages.

Hong Kong Post, on the other hand, has almost returned to normal operations.

For the interest of customers, FastTech is temporarily taking the Singapore Post shipping offline until a clearer policy and more professional practice is received from them.

If your order is pending to be shipped via Singapore Post, it will either continue to ship via Singapore Post, or it will be re-routed to Hong Kong Post. Again, Hong Kong Post's service performance is improving everyday and is almost back to the pre-crackdown state.

We apologize for this inconvenience. We will continue communicating with Singapore Post and we will restore this shipping option as soon as their current issues are resolved.

Singapore Post is now available at checkout for customers..Nov 4

Batteries are only allowed if they are installed inside some enclosing devices. These include mods, emergency chargers, lasers, flashlights, etc.

If you want to ship bare batteries, choose Swiss post
